In guns, germs, and steel, jared diamond outlines the theory of geographic determinism, the idea that the differences between societies and societal development arise primarily from geographical causes. Jared diamond puts the case that geography and biogeography, not race, moulded the contrasting fates of europeans, asians, native americans, subsaharan africans, and aboriginal australians.
